Bed bugs (Cimex lectularius) are small, parasitic insects that feed exclusively on the blood of humans and animals. Known for their flat, oval-shaped bodies, they are typically reddish-brown in color and measure about 4 to 5 millimeters in length. Bed bugs are nocturnal creatures, making them most active during the night when their hosts are asleep.

Bed bug nymphs are smaller and lighter in color, making them harder to spot. Their eggs are white, oval, and about 1 millimeter in size, often tucked away in hidden crevices.
